Disaster history in Hood County

Federal disaster declarations are public FEMA records of the events that have hit Hood County hardest. They're useful context when deciding which coverages and limits matter here.

13federal disaster declarations since 2000
Firemost common declared peril (4x)
2022most recent: Chalk Mountain Fire

Source: FEMA public records (disaster declarations), county-level figures for Hood County.

Do I need workers' compensation if I'm a sole proprietor?

States have specific rules for sole proprietors and subcontractors. A licensed agent can review whether you need coverage or an exemption based on how your business is set up and where you operate.

Can an agency issue certificates of insurance quickly?

Most independent agencies issue certificates of insurance (COIs) for general contractors and project owners. Ask about turnaround time when an agency contacts you.
